The Distinctive Features of a Fluxgate Magnetometer

Fluxgate magnetometers have distinguishing characteristics that set them apart from other types of magnetometers. One of their primary attributes is their high sensitivity to magnetic fields. They can detect changes in the magnetic field down to nanotesla (nT) levels, providing them an advantage in high-resolution magnetic field measurements.
Their versatility and robustness are other key features. Fluxgate magnetometers are capable of both absolute and relative measurements and can be used for both static and dynamic magnetic fields. They can also be miniaturised to an extent, facilitating their use in portable devices and even on spacecraft and satellites for space exploration tasks.
Their magnetic range is another noteworthy characteristic. Fluxgate magnetometers can measure large magnetic fields than some other types of magnetometers, making them beneficial in a broader range of applications. Range typically lies from microteslas to hundreds of microteslas, allowing the implementation in both laboratory and field-based research activities.
Their excellent temperature stability lends them an extra edge as fluxgate magnetometers are less likely to exhibit drift or measurement errors due to changes in temperature, hence prove efficient in environments with fluctuating temperatures. They are also deemed favourably for their low power consumption, encouraging their use in remote and battery-powered applications.

Types Of Flux-Gate Magnetometers

 

Single-Axis Flux-Gate Magnetometer
This particular variant dedicates its measurements to a single axis, a configuration aptly suited for scenarios where the magnetic field of interest predominantly assumes a one-dimensional character.

 

Three-Axis Flux-Gate Magnetometer
The three-axis variant, as its moniker suggests, goes beyond by measuring magnetic field strength across all three orthogonal axes: X, Y, and Z. This comprehensive approach bestows these magnetometers with unmatched versatility, earmarking them for scientific research, geophysical surveys, and navigation systems.

Q: How does a Fluxgate Magnetometer work?

A: Fluxgate Magnetometer works based on Faraday's law of electromagnetic induction and magnetic saturation effect. The Fluxgate Magnetometer detects changes in the external magnetic field by changing the magnetic flux of its internal coil and outputs a corresponding electrical signal.

Q: What advantages does the Fluxgate Magnetometer have over other types of magnetometers?

A: Fluxgate Magnetometer has higher sensitivity and accuracy, it is able to detect weak magnetic field changes, and has a wide measurement range. In addition, Fluxgate Magnetometers typically have a smaller size and lower power consumption, making them easy to integrate into a variety of applications.

Q: What is the output signal of the Fluxgate Magnetometer?

A: The output signal of the Fluxgate Magnetometer is usually an analog signal or a digital signal, and the analog signal can be directly connected to the data acquisition system or recording equipment for subsequent processing and analysis. Digital signals can be transmitted to computers or other digital devices for processing through serial communication interfaces (such as USB, RS232, etc.).

Q: How do flux gates work?

A: Fluxgate sensors are typically ring cores of a highly magnetically permeable alloy around which are wrapped two coil windings: the drive winding and the sense winding (as shown in the figure). Some sensors will also have a third feedback winding, if the sensor is to operate in closed loop.
